K.D. Baker is a scholar working on Computer Vision and Pattern Recognition, Aerospace Engineering and Artificial Intelligence. According to data from OpenAlex, K.D. Baker has authored 59 papers receiving a total of 1.6k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 23 papers in Computer Vision and Pattern Recognition, 12 papers in Aerospace Engineering and 6 papers in Artificial Intelligence. Recurrent topics in K.D. Baker’s work include Robotics and Sensor-Based Localization (12 papers), Image and Object Detection Techniques (8 papers) and Advanced Vision and Imaging (8 papers). K.D. Baker is often cited by papers focused on Robotics and Sensor-Based Localization (12 papers), Image and Object Detection Techniques (8 papers) and Advanced Vision and Imaging (8 papers). K.D. Baker collaborates with scholars based in United Kingdom, United States and China. K.D. Baker's co-authors include Carl S. Thummel, Tieniu Tan, G. D. Sullivan, Huwida Said, Geanette Lam, Jason M. Tennessen, Janelle Evans, A. D. Worrall, David J. Mangelsdorf and Paolo Remagnino and has published in prestigious journals such as Cell, Genes & Development and IEEE Transactions on Pattern Analysis and Machine Intelligence.
